Five CU researchers named to 2024 class of Boettcher Investigators

Five University of Colorado scientists have been named to the Boettcher Foundation’s 2024 class of Boettcher Investigators, outstanding biomedical researchers who will receive grant funding through the Boettcher Foundation’s Webb-Waring Biomedical Research Awards Program. This year’s CU Boettcher Investigators represent the CU Anschutz Medical Campus, CU Boulder and, for just the second time in program history, UCCS.

From crisis to action: CU’s climate health champions in focus

CU is leading separate yet interconnected research initiatives to foster resilience and equity in the face of pressing climate challenges. Collaboration stands as a cornerstone at CU in the dynamic landscape of climate change and health. Jay Lemery, M.D., and Katherine James, Ph.D., based at the CU Anschutz Medical Campus, together with Jose-Luis Jimenez, Ph.D., at CU Boulder, epitomize this collaborative spirit, demonstrating the fusion of expertise necessary to tackle the intricate challenges at the nexus of climate and health.

Five questions for Amanda Bickel

Growth in the development and use of Open Educational Resources (OER) across the CU system is creating meaningful savings for students at the four campuses. OER supporters also can be found at the Capitol, including among the members and staff of the Joint Budget Committee (JBC). For years, Amanda Bickel, Chief Legislative Budget and Policy Analyst with the JBC Staff, has encouraged members of the General Assembly to make Colorado a leader in OER.

Five questions for Kimbra Smith

The scholarly work of Kimbra Smith, Ph.D., has led her across the globe. An associate professor of anthropology at UCCS, she spent much of this academic year in Ecuador, conducting sabbatical research on a Fulbright grant. But the threads of Smith’s research and teaching are tied very close to home, too. They run throughout a broad swath of the Colorado Springs area, inviting those who might rarely set foot on campus to learn more about the community and its connections to the liberal arts.
